“We have already completed one week of Lent! Have we taken the time this week for prayer and sacrifice? Or has it been just another week? Jesus has called us to repent and believe. It would certainly be worthwhile for every one of us to take the time to reflect on those aspects of my life where I need to repent. What are those sins in my life from which I need to turn away? That is the call of this Holy Season. Let’s be sure to not pass up this grace-filled opportunity.
